Traffic was brought to a complete standstill on the motorway near Rotherham.

The M1 southbound is blocked between J32 for the M18 junction and J33 for Catcliffe following a lorry fire.




Footage from highway cameras shows vehicles queuing bumper-to-bumper for miles behind. It is currently unclear when stationary traffic will be moved or when the road will reopen. Yorkshire Live contacted National Highways for more information.


Our travel partner Inrix reports: “M1 Southbound blocked, stationary traffic due to vehicle fire at J32 M18 (M18 interchange). Congestion at J33 Catcliffe / Sheffield / Rotherham.”

Diversion route in place

National Highways has shared the following diversion route:

Road users are advised to follow the solid triangle detour symbol on road signs.

  • M1 southbound exit at J33.
  • At the roundabout at the end of the slip, take the 3rd exit onto the A630 (Sheffield Parkway).
  • Continue along the A630 for approx. 3 miles to junction with A57.
  • At the junction with the A57, turn left and continue along the A57 for approx. 6 miles to junction with M1 J31.
  • At the roundabout take the 3rd exit to join the M1 south at J31.

Firefighters are treating the fire

A National Highways spokesman said: “The M1 in South Yorkshire is closed southbound between J33 (Catcliffe) and J32 (M18) due to a lorry fire.

“Emergency services including South Yorkshire Fire and Rescue are in attendance. National Highway Traffic Officers are also on site helping to manage traffic.”
